Alla Djioeva had brain stroke, resuscitators say
The health condition of Alla Djioeva, who was hospitalized in Tskhinvali after her office was visited by power agents, is stably grave; she is still unconscious.
The "Caucasian Knot" has reported with reference to supporters of Djioeva that today the OMON (riot police) fighters have stormed the office of the oppositional politician; she lost consciousness after a strong blow of a rifle butt on her head. However, according to Georgiy Kabulov, the acting Public General Prosecutor of South Ossetia, Djioeva felt bad during a conversation with an investigator. Now she is in coma, her office staff asserts; however, doctors fail to confirm the statements of Djioeva's supporters.
According to the doctor-resuscitator on duty at the Republic's Somatic Hospital, where Djioeva was delivered, there are poor chances that the leader of the opposition will come to senses in a short time. Doctors take all the necessary measures to prevent further aggravation of her condition.
"Djioeva was diagnosed brain stroke, and hemiparesis of the left side," the RIA "Novosti" quotes the doctor-resuscitator.
The initial examination conducted by doctors, when Djioeva was hospitalized, revealed no bodily injuries, the IA "Res" reports with reference to Valery Valiev, the head of the MIA of South Ossetia.
Let us remind you that today Vadim Brovtsev, the Acting President of South Ossetia, has treated the statements of Alla Djioeva, who had planned on February 10 to declare herself the President of South Ossetia, as a call to seize the state power by force.
On January 28, Alla Djioeva appointed her inauguration as President for February 10. According to the decision of the Parliament, the repeated election of the President of South Ossetia should take place on March 25.
